Protein-Packed Almond Flour Cinnamon Swirl Bread

A moist, protein-rich quick bread that combines almond flour with whey protein and eggs for a healthy, satisfying treat. Infused with warm cinnamon and accented with a crunchy almond swirl, this bread provides a balanced burst of flavor and nutrition—perfect for a well-rounded meal at any time of day.

NUTRITION

633kcal
Protein
52.2g
Fat
39.1g
Carbs
20g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

1/2 cup Almond Flour (56g)

1/4 cup Whey Protein Isolate (30g)

2 large Egg Whites

1 large Whole Egg

1/4 cup Unsweetened Applesauce (65g)

1 tsp Cinnamon

1/2 tsp Baking Soda

Pinch of Salt

1 tbsp Chopped Almonds (10g) for swirl

1 tsp Cinnamon for swirl

1 packet Stevia (optional)

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 350°F and lightly grease a small loaf pan with non-stick spray or line with parchment paper.

  • 2

    In a medium bowl, whisk together the almond flour, whey protein isolate, baking soda, and a pinch of salt. Set aside.

  • 3

    In another bowl, beat the egg whites and whole egg until well combined. Stir in the unsweetened applesauce, 1 teaspoon of cinnamon, and stevia if using.

  • 4

    Pour the wet ingredients into the dry ingredients and mix until just combined. If the batter seems too thick, add a splash of water to reach a smooth, pourable consistency.

  • 5

    Mix the chopped almonds with the additional 1 teaspoon of cinnamon in a small bowl to create the swirl mixture.

  • 6

    Pour half of the batter into the prepared loaf pan. Spoon the cinnamon-almond mixture evenly over the batter, then gently layer the remaining batter on top.

  • 7

    Using a knife, gently swirl through the batter to create a marbled cinnamon pattern.

  • 8

    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ean.

  • 9

    Remove from oven and allow the bread to cool slightly before slicing. Enjoy warm or at room temperature.
